Translingual
[edit]Symbol
[edit]GG
- The symbol for the gigagauss, a unit of magnetic field strength in the cgs system of units.
- (international standards) 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 country code for Guernsey since 2006.
- (UK, clothing) Bra cup size.
English
[edit]Alternative forms
[edit]Pronunciation
[edit]Noun
[edit]GG (plural GGs)
- (politics) Initialism of governor general or governor-general.
- (linguistics) Initialism of generative grammar.
- (LGBTQ slang, offensive) Initialism of genetic girl or genuine girl.
- (slang, pornography) Initialism of girl/girl.
Interjection
[edit]GG
- (online gaming, slang) Initialism of good game; commonly used at the end of a gaming match; also sometimes used to end an argument.
- (slang) Initialism of good going; may be used genuinely or sarcastically.

[edit]Adjective
[edit]GG (not comparable)
- (Singapore, informal, colloquial) Likely to have an undesirable outcome, which one cannot change or escape from.
- 2007 March 7, Thomas Kwok, Camping Grounds 2.0, What a week, accessed on 2015-10-22:
- Physics test today was out of the world…Honestly I think I’m going to fail big time…I didn’t know I had to study statics! What’s the point in testing LAST year’s work? Like wtf lawl…So i think I flung that section…GG liao lor…
- 2010 November 18, QQfufa, Hardware Zone Singapore, Liverpool GG liao la, accessed on 2015-10-22:
- Liverpool GG liao la. Steven Jialat hamstring problem. Dirk Kuyt ankle problem. take west ham win this saturday.
- 2013 December 23, BBdotcom Enterprise, Facebook[1], retrieved 22 October 2015:
- GG liao.. I can't get in to my account liao ... Keep say someone inside...
- 2015 October 20, Kitaro9202, Hardware Zone Singapore, GG liao moi go Malaysia forgot off my data roaming, accessed on 2015-10-22:
- Gg liao moi go Malaysia forgot to off my data roaming Den i check singtel app saying 1mb data roaming = $25.
- 2007 March 7, Thomas Kwok, Camping Grounds 2.0, What a week, accessed on 2015-10-22:
- (video games) That lets the player doing/using it win a game, with zero possibility of counterplay.
